Fanendo Adi Named To MLS Team Of The Week
Published: October 19, 2015
Portland Timbers frontman Fanendo Adi has been selected to the Major League Soccer Team of the Week for the latest round of matches contested in the American top flight on the heels of his performance against LA Galaxy.
Adi was one of the three Timbers players chosen for the honours, with defender Jorge Villafana and midfielder Diego Chara also making the ceremonial Team of the Week.
The result might have been different at the Stubhub Center (Carson, California) after Robbie Keane gave the home team the lead in the 36th minute but Adi netted a brace in the space of three minutes in the second half.
Fanendo Adi has 15 goals to his name in the MLS this term, and he is the eighth best striker in the MLS, according to the stats.
He was named the MLS Player of the Week for game week 14 last season.
